From: Vincent van Ravesteijn Date: Sat, 22 Aug 2009 17:37:56 +0000 (+0000) Subject: Fix CMake for r31189. X-Git-Tag: 2.0.0~5604 X-Git-Url: https://git.lyx.org/gitweb/?a=commitdiff_plain;h=8326148f69bebf44d9b9195243518a1b9f7d3e10;p=features.git Fix CMake for r31189. git-svn-id: svn://svn.lyx.org/lyx/lyx-devel/trunk@31204 a592a061-630c-0410-9148-cb99ea01b6c8 --- diff --git a/development/cmake/modules/LyXMacros.cmake b/development/cmake/modules/LyXMacros.cmake index 37b612b83b..a064bec034 100644 --- a/development/cmake/modules/LyXMacros.cmake +++ b/development/cmake/modules/LyXMacros.cmake @@ -104,10 +104,13 @@ macro(LYX_AUTOMOC) #set(_header ${_abs_PATH}/${_basename}.h) set(_moc ${CMAKE_CURRENT_BINARY_DIR}/${_current_MOC}) + if (WIN32) + set(_def -D_WIN32) + endif() #set(_moc ${_abs_PATH}/${_current_MOC}) add_custom_command(OUTPUT ${_moc} COMMAND ${QT_MOC_EXECUTABLE} - ARGS ${_moc_INCS} ${_header} -o ${_moc} + ARGS ${_def} ${_moc_INCS} ${_header} -o ${_moc} MAIN_DEPENDENCY ${_header}) macro_add_file_dependencies(${_abs_FILE} ${_moc}) endforeach (_current_MOC_INC) diff --git a/development/cmake/src/CMakeLists.txt b/development/cmake/src/CMakeLists.txt index 89786426da..76c1a3557a 100644 --- a/development/cmake/src/CMakeLists.txt +++ b/development/cmake/src/CMakeLists.txt @@ -45,6 +45,8 @@ if (ASPELL_FOUND) list(APPEND lyx_headers ${TOP_SRC_DIR}/src/AspellChecker.h) endif() +lyx_automoc(${TOP_SRC_DIR}/src/Server.cpp) + include_directories(${CMAKE_CURRENT_BINARY_DIR} ${ZLIB_INCLUDE_DIR} ${QT_INCLUDES})